Defensible space planned zone by zone across Sonoma County — fire-resistant plantings, hardscape breaks, and fuel reduction that protect your home and still look like a garden.
The ember-resistant band against your home: hardscape, gravel, nothing that catches.
Lean, clean, and green — low fire-resistant plantings, spaced and irrigated.
Reduced fuel: thinned brush, limbed trees, and clear separation between plant groups.

Thinning, limbing, and clearing the fuel ladder, so fire can't climb from the ground into the canopy.
